Monroe's Masterful Media Manipulation

Gossip columns of her era painted Monroe as a mere studio creation, a marketing puppet. But internal memos from 20th Century Fox tell a different story! Monroe repeatedly clashed with the studio, refusing roles and insisting on specific directors. She even launched her own company, Marilyn Monroe Productions. Clearly, Monroe was a formidable force, actively resisting and reshaping the studio's narrative.

Her strategic use of vulnerability and sex appeal, often mistaken for weakness, was actually a sophisticated form of agency. She subverted expectations, carving out greater autonomy within Hollywood's restrictive system. Talk about playing the long game!
